Copyright © 2026 london.yabsta.co.uk All Right Reserved
powered by
400 Northolt Rd. Harrow on the Hill, Greater London, United Kingdom, HA2 8EX
Esporta 02 Centre 255 Finchley Rd. Camden, London, United Kingdom, NW3 6LU
10 The Broadway, Gunnersbury Ln. Acton, London, United Kingdom, W3 8HR
49 Tower Bridge Rd. Southwark, Greater Londonn, United Kingdom, SE1 4TL
493-495 Hackney Rd. Bethnal Green, London, United Kingdom, E2 9ED
126 Abbotts Rd. Sutton, Greater London, United Kingdom, SM3 9SX
21-23 Victoria Ln. Harlington, Greater London, United Kingdom, UB3 5EW
45 Beckton Rd. Newham, London, United Kingdom, E16 4EA
777 London Rd. Thornton Heath, Greater London, United Kingdom, CR7 6AW
West's Industrial Prk., Todd Close, Lambs Ln. North Rainham, Greater London, United Kingdom, RM13 9XX